Is Modway Furniture Really Good Quality? A Critical Review

Overview of Modway Furniture Brand

Modway is a furniture company founded in 2009 that focuses on providing affordable modern furniture, aiming to make mid-century modern and contemporary designs accessible. Their catalog includes a wide variety of furniture like sofas, chairs, tables, beds, outdoor furniture and more. The company sells its furniture through large online retailers like Amazon and Wayfair as well as through its own website.

Modway promotes itself primarily as an affordable furniture brand. While style and looks are certainly part of their appeal, their prices are typically 20-50% lower than high end designer brands with similar aesthetics. The tradeoff of course is that lower prices generally mean lower quality.

Modway Render Mid-Century Modern Walnut Wood Dining Chair

This popular dining chair has a mid-century style design with tapered walnut wood legs and a shaped plywood seat and backrest. It‘s priced very competitively at around $140 per chair.

Upon close inspection, while the style of this chair is attractive, it does seem to cut some corners on construction:

  • The walnut wood legs are solid wood but quite thin, measuring less than 1 inch across at narrow points. Long term durability is questionable.
  • The plywood used for the seat and backrest is fairly low grade and thin. Plywood seats can crack or split over time.
  • There is no padding or cushions used. The plywood slats may grow to feel uncomfortable over years of use.
  • Details like screw holes are visible rather than hidden or capped. Marks an amateurish construction.

Overall for a dining chair under $150, the compromises seem reasonable. But compared to higher end walnut and plywood chairs in the $300+ range, the low quality of materials used is quite noticeable.

While the aesthetic design punches above its weight, structurally there are concerns on whether this chair would survive decades of regular family dining use without issue.

Modway Prospect Mid-Century Modern Sofa

This popular mid-century style sofa features angled solid wood legs, clean button tufted lines, and polyester/linen blend upholstery. It sells on Amazon currently for around $530.

Again upon closer inspection, some construction shortcuts are evident:

  • The beech wood used for the tapered legs seems dense and durable enough. However leg joinery relies more on screws and glue rather than strong woodworking joints.
  • Cushioning is quite thin. Seat cushions are 4 inches thick while back cushions are 2.5 inches. Long term comfort could be an issue.
  • Back and arm structure relies on basic plywood frames overlaid with foam and fabric. Not the strongest construction that may sag over time.
  • Linen-poly blend fabric is prone to pilling and wears faster than 100% natural fibers. Tufted buttons add visual interest but open up more areas for potential failure over years of use.

At around $500, the materials and construction is decent for the price, but this is definitely not heirloom furniture built to last decades. Corners were cut to hit the affordable price point. Buyers should expect some maintenance, upkeep and potentially part replacements if used regularly long term.

Modway Shore Outdoor Patio Aluminum Dining Armchair

This coastal inspired dining armchair combines a sturdy aluminum frame with all-weather composite wood seat and backrest. It‘s a customer favorite for affordable outdoor furniture.

Here the story is somewhat brighter:

  • The powder coated aluminum is thick (1 inch diameter tubes) and heavy duty. Aluminum does not rust and can survive years outdoors. Joints and welding points seem solid.
  • Thick composite wood used for seat and backrest is waterproof and weather/mold/mildew resistant. Should easily last 5-7 years outdoors.
  • Support bars and cushion add comfort while quality plastic feet cap the leg bottoms to protect patio or deck surfaces.

Priced around $150, this outdoor dining chair is very competitively priced but does not feel cheaply made. The heavy duty aluminum and durable wood should perform fine outside for years. Much better quality relative to price than the indoor furniture pieces examined previously.

How Does Modway Furniture Quality Compare to Other Brands?

Compared to premium designer furniture brands that can charge $2,000+ for sofas or $1,000 per dining chair, Modway is clearly more affordable. However their brand positioning is not necessarily "cheap furniture" but rather "affordable mid-century modern designs".

So it is useful context to compare their quality against similar on-trend furniture brands focused on price-conscious young professionals and first time homeowners. Some apt comparisons:

vs. IKEA – At first glance Modway furniture resembles the affordable but decently made IKEA aesthetic. However IKEA product quality has improved leaps and bounds over their particle-board stereotypes. Overall Modway lags IKEA substantially in materials, construction quality, and durability testing.

vs. Wayfair – As a furniture e-commerce site, Wayfair sells items across a wide range of brands and quality levels. But their in-house brands like Alwyn Home are more comparable price-wise to Modway. Here Modway lags a bit in average quality but exceeds the lowest end Wayfair items. They are largely on par depending on specific item comparisons.

vs. Amazon Basics/Rivet Furniture – Amazon‘s private label furniture brands aim for that optimal balance of quality and value. Modway furniture quality tends to be a notch below Amazon Basics or Rivet Furntiure picks. But they compensate by offering more variety and style flexibility.

vs. West Elm – While positioned as an upscale modern furniture store, many West Elm items are affordably priced under $1,000. At this modest level, West Elm furniture clearly eclipses Modway in quality, construction and materials value. But of course comes at double or triple the prices.

So in summary, Modway furniture quality lags behind true premium furniture brands but is on par or exceeds ultra low-cost discount furniture. Compared to other mid-priced, modern furniture competitors, Modway furniture trails slightly in durability but counters by offering more affordable options for a variety of contemporary furniture needs.
